Critical — do not sign

The agency controls where your money goes

Bu sözlem näme edýär

Earnings are paid to the agency, which then pays you.

Näme üçin agyrýar

If the money never touches your account first, you are trusting them completely and you cannot verify anything. Late payments, silent deductions and outright non-payment all become possible, and your only remedy is a lawsuit. Money should go from the platform to you.

Bir dogry wersiýa nädip görünýär

Platform pays you directly. You pay the agency its commission on an agreed schedule against an invoice.

Wording you can send back

All revenue shall be paid directly to Creator's own account. Creator shall remit Agency's commission within fifteen (15) days of receipt against a written invoice.
